3. Setup and Installation

Professional installation is recommended for optimal performance and to ensure compliance with all plumbing codes. The following steps provide a general overview of the installation process.

  1. Prepare the Installation Area: Shut off the main water supply to your home. Remove any existing faucet fixtures. Clean the mounting surface thoroughly.
  2. Install the Faucet Body: Follow the specific instructions provided with your rough-in valve (sold separately or pre-installed). Secure the faucet body to the wall according to the manufacturer's guidelines.
  3. Connect Water Lines: Connect the hot and cold water supply lines to the appropriate inlets on the faucet body. Ensure all connections are tight to prevent leaks.
  4. Install Tub Spout: Attach the tub spout to the designated outlet. Ensure it is securely fastened and sealed.
  5. Install Showerhead: Thread the showerhead onto the shower arm. Use plumber's tape on the threads to ensure a watertight seal.
  6. Install Handle: Attach the faucet handle to the valve stem. Secure it with the provided screw and cover cap.
  7. Test for Leaks: Slowly turn on the main water supply. Check all connections for leaks. Operate the faucet to ensure proper water flow and temperature control.

4. Operation

Your Glacier Bay HD873X-8627D faucet features a single handle for controlling both water flow and temperature.

  • Water Flow: Lift the handle to turn on the water and increase flow. Push the handle down to decrease flow and turn off the water.
  • Temperature Control: Rotate the handle to the left for hot water and to the right for cold water. Adjust the handle position to achieve your desired water temperature.
  • Diverter (if applicable): If your model includes a diverter on the tub spout, pull it up to redirect water flow from the tub spout to the showerhead. Push it down to return water flow to the tub spout.

5. Maintenance

Regular cleaning and maintenance will help preserve the finish and functionality of your faucet.

  • Cleaning the Finish: Clean the faucet regularly with a soft cloth and mild soap. Rinse thoroughly with warm water and dry with a soft cloth. Avoid abrasive cleaners, harsh chemicals, or scouring pads, as these can damage the finish.
  • Cleaning the Showerhead: Mineral deposits can build up in the showerhead nozzles over time, affecting spray performance. Periodically clean the nozzles by gently rubbing them with your fingers or a soft brush. For stubborn deposits, you may need to soak the showerhead in a solution of white vinegar and water.
  • Cartridge Maintenance: If you experience persistent drips or leaks from the handle, the internal cartridge may need to be replaced. Refer to the troubleshooting section or contact customer support for guidance.

6. Troubleshooting

Before calling for service, review the following common issues and their solutions:

ProblemPossible CauseSolution
Faucet drips or leaksWorn cartridge, loose connectionsTighten connections. Replace cartridge if necessary (consult a plumber).
Low water pressureClogged aerator/showerhead, partially closed shut-off valveClean showerhead nozzles. Ensure shut-off valves are fully open. Check main water supply.
Water temperature too hot/coldImproper cartridge adjustment, water heater settingsAdjust the temperature limit stop on the cartridge (refer to cartridge instructions). Check water heater settings.
Water not diverting to showerheadFaulty diverter, low water pressureEnsure diverter is fully engaged. Check water pressure. Replace diverter if damaged.

If these solutions do not resolve the issue, contact Glacier Bay customer support or a qualified plumber.
